“She was there, lifeless and inanimate, thrown across the bed, her head hanging down and her pale and distorted features half covered by her hair."

—from Mary Shelley’s

Some believe The Nightmare by Henri Fuseli, who died in 1825, inspired Mary’s line above.

In Shakespeare’s day, ghosts were serious business. The religious turmoil in Elizabethan England meant that when he penned the scene, of Hamlet facing his avenging, ghostly father on the ramparts, it would be bone-chilling. 😱

FAIRY COURTESAN Fuseli's Gothic vision of is full of menace. Titania & Bottom in his asses' head, mingle with a hooded midnight hag clutching a changeling and a fairy courtesan with her victim, an old man on a chain
